well audio tracks are good, but u can only put mostly 20 or few on one cd. But there are 2 options u can do to get mp3's in the car. #1 buy a new cd player that has mp3 compatibility which a lot do now, then u could fill a whole cd with mp3's which is like 150 -200 songs on 1 cd. #2 buy an ipod, with the fm transmitter which broadcasts over an fm channel on the regular radio. The ipod holds either 10, 15, or 20gb of mp3's. Im not sure how good the fm transmitter works. In my car I bought an alpine deck with an aux output on it and ran a rca line from the deck down under the shifter and replaced my coin change thing with an 10gb ipod, Its so much better than lugging my suitcase of cds everywhere
